<p>In this post I track the development of a meme. <span id="more-934"></span>I may sound theoretical and profound, but the entire framework of this exercise is only based on an excerpt from <a title="creation of content is creation of memes, and sculpting the universal memescape is our purpose in life" href="http://www.memecentral.com/Level3.htm">this guide to some fruity way to live life at a higher level</a>.</p>
<p>The excerpt:</p>
<blockquote><p>6. Like all things, memes fit better with some things than others. Some memes naturally fit better in people’s minds. Some memes naturally fit better with other memes. When a group of memes fit well together and pull the strings of someone’s mouth and vocal cords so that they pass them on to others, a new, self-replicating thing gets created. The new thing is called a memeplex.</p>
<p>Self-replication is the most powerful force in the universe. One person tells two, two tell four, four tell eight, and pretty soon the whole universe is full of people sharing the memeplex.</p>
<p>Sometimes a self-replicating memeplex makes a mistake in copying itself. The memeplex with a mistake in it will either be better, worse, or the same at making copies of itself. If it’s better soon there will be more copies of the new memeplex than the old in the universe.</p>
<p>The only way for a new idea to gain acceptance is by a series of copying mistakes that turn out to be better after all.</p>
</blockquote>
<p>And,</p>
<blockquote><p>8. Every new idea we think of immediately becomes transformed by copying mistakes that change it into something that is better at making copies of itself after all. A key part of the idea may be sacrificed to something better for copying.</p>
<p>The only control we have over the spread of our ideas is in making them as resistant to copying mistakes as possible.</p>
</blockquote>
